<br />Dear Mayor McCarty:
<br />Congratulations to the City of Mounds View on again being
<br />named as a Tree City USA for your work in 19831
<br />Trees provide many ongoing practical and spiritual benefits,
<br />and tree -care efforts must be ongoing as well. As you know,
<br />properly planted and maintained trees can lower heating and
<br />coolings bills, reduce wind and water erosion, and make
<br />concrete -clad cities green and pleasant places in which to
<br />live. The beauty of trees is a constant source of joy for
<br />everyone who lives near them. You are to be commended for
<br />the commitment you have made to maintaining this valuable
<br />community resource.
<br />The National Arbor Day Foundation is very pleased that you
<br />are making this vital continuing effort, and we are equally
<br />pleased to rcnc•.- your Tree City USA designation.
<br />State Foresters are responsible for the presentation of the
<br />Tree City USA flag and other recognition material. The
<br />Foundation will forward your awards to Meg Hanisch in your
<br />State Forester's office. They will be coordinating the
<br />presentation with you. It would be especially appropriate
<br />to make the Tree City USA award a part of your Arbor Day
<br />ceremonies.
<br />Again, congratulations on receiving this national recognition
<br />for your tree -care program.
